Understanding Revenue Optimization
Revenue optimization involves utilizing analytics and data in addition to making strategic adjustments to your income streams. You need to analyze sales trends, customer behavior, and market trends to identify opportunities for raising revenues without degrading the quality of service. This proactive strategy ensures that businesses are always nimble and adaptable.

Strategic Pricing Models
The strategy you use to price your products can make or break a sale. With flexible models, organizations can meet the needs of multiple segments while also maximizing income. You can appeal to different customer groups by using techniques like dynamic pricing and volume discounts. Using these pricing strategies can lead to affordability among buyers and profitability among providers.

Improving Customer Retention
It is less expensive to keep an existing client than to get a new one. Offering great support and loyalty programs and consistently delivering value will help you build lasting relationships with your customer base and earn their trust. When customers are happy with your products, they are much more likely to become repeat buyers and ambassadors for your brand.
